How to Convert Kibibytes Per Second to Terabits Per Second

"Kibibyte Per Second (KiB/s) to Terabit Per Second (Tbps) Diagram" — click any bar to view its data unit page, or set it as source/target.

To convert kibibytes per second to terabits per second, multiply by 0.000000008192. This conversion translates actual file transfer speeds (bytes) to network bandwidth (bits) by accounting for the 8:1 bit-to-byte ratio.

KiB/s represents your actual download or transfer speed—what you see in your browser or file manager when copying files.

Tbps is the equivalent network bandwidth. Use this when comparing against ISP plans, sizing network links, or calculating replication bandwidth requirements. Related: Kibibytes Per Second to Megabits Per Second.

1 KiB/s = 0.000000008192 Tbps — or equivalently, 1 Tbps = 122,070,313KiB/s.

What Is Kibibyte Per Second (KiB/s)? Definition and Uses

A kibibyte per second is 1,024 bytes per second. Binary equivalent of KB/s.

The kibibyte per second is a binary byte-based unit measuring data transfer speed, network bandwidth, or throughput capacity. Like the units used to measure file size, it's one of several data measurement units that scale using either decimal multiples of 1,000 (SI) or binary steps of 1,024 (IEC).

Common uses: Linux transfer displays, precise binary measurements, technical specifications See also: Kibibytes Per Second to Gigabits Per Second.

1 KiB/s = 8,192 bits per second .

The kibibyte per second can be abbreviated as KiB/s; for example, 1 kibibyte per second can be written as 1 KiB/s.

What Is Terabit Per Second (Tbps)? Definition and Uses

A terabit per second is 1,000 gigabits per second. Used for backbone networks and data center interconnects.

The terabit per second is a bit-based bandwidth unit measuring data transfer speed, network bandwidth, or throughput capacity. Like the units used to measure file size, it's one of several data measurement units that scale using either decimal multiples of 1,000 (SI) or binary steps of 1,024 (IEC).

Common uses: Backbone networks, submarine cables, data center fabrics, high-speed interconnects

1 Tbps = 1 × 10¹² bits per second .

The terabit per second can be abbreviated as Tbps; for example, 1 terabit per second can be written as 1 Tbps.

Don't confuse Tbps with TB/s (Terabyte Per Second) — capitalization matters here. Tbps measures bits, TB/s measures bytes, and since 1 byte = 8 bits, 1 Tbps works out to just 0.125 TB/s using the same numeral.
